* Dialysate leakage can cause incomplete recovery of infused dialysate, as can occur with some causes of outflow problems. Patients with a dialysate leak do not require further evaluation for flow impairment; rather, efforts should focus on identifying and managing the leak.
¶ Catheter flow should be rechecked after a bowel movement. Refer to UpToDate content on noninfectious complications of peritoneal dialysis catheters for details about treatment of constipation in this setting.
Δ Patients with fibrin clot may have partial or complete bidirectional obstruction to flow, preceded by or in conjunction with plugs or strands of fibrin observed in drained dialysate.
